2005 was a great year for Country Music. One of the biggest news-makers of the year was when Oklahoma native Carrie Underwood won "American Idol." After being crowned the winner of the fourth season of "Idol," Underwood began her reign as one of country music's biggest stars. Other top stories of 2005 include Garth Brooks and Trisha Yearwood's proposal and marriage as well as Kix Brooks, half of award-winning duo Brooks & Dunn, taking over hosting duties on "American Country Countdown," a nationally syndicated country radio show. Some of the year's biggest radio hits included "Alcohol" by Brad Paisley, "Anything But Mine" by Kenny Chesney, "Baby Girl" by Sugarland, and "Bless The Broken Road" by Rascal Flatts.
